One of my biggest pet peeves in the relationship realm is the silly notion that the guy has to be taller, and if he isn't it's "unnatural" and "weird". Lies, I tell you. Lies!
Sure, what girl doesn't like to be wrapped up inside a great big hug and feel small and secure in her man's arms? I realize that it's pretty much every girl's fantasy to be protected by some big and strong guy; but in reality, not every man is 6'3" with a dashing smile and chiseled biceps (and that's okay, because not every girl is a Cinderella with -2 waistline and size 3 shoe).
I may or may not stand at six feet with a little bit of a bias. All of the guys that I've been with have been my height or shorter, and we've both been fine with it. In the end, that's not what matters, so why make a big deal out of it to being with?
Guys, does it bother you when the girl you're with is taller than you? Girls, what about you? Does it bother you if your guy is shorter than you?
